Dream (Be aware that in my dreams, I take on a new identity.) I was sitting in an elementary school, listening to an assembly made by some important businessman from a corporation. All I remember is that they were planning to change something serious that would negatively affect the community. I want to do something about it, and I look over to the left of the room and spot a group of cuban communist rebels. I recognize one in the dream (but I don't know him in real life) and I rush over and hug him, and whisper some information in his ear and he whispers it back. This happens three times, but I don't remember what was said. Then one of them hands me a red hat, which fades into the next scene. Next we are standing outside the school and it is evening. I had missed the action. There is a school bus to my left and I am facing the school, which has a barracade of guards standing around it, facing outside. I see a girl dancing around who looks to be about 8 and I go over to her to tell her that we need to put her inside. She appears frightened at first. I speak to her in some Spanish, asking if her family aligns with Fidel Castro and she looks happy, as if I am suddenly familiar to her. I pick her up and hand her to a guard, telling her we will bring her to her family. Then I walk over to another guard, just standing there expressionless and looked up into the stars. Either I said this or a voice other than me said this but I remember the words "What if we could do this for all of them?" Then I awake slowly fading away...
